Long Span Bridges

PEDESTRIAN and VEHICULAR

SPECS offers the design and supply of several long-span bridge options, including:

  • Modular vehicular steel I-beam structures spanning up to 120 feet
  • Prefabricated vehicular or pedestrian steel truss superstructures spanning up to 200 feet
  • Precast and cast-in-place concrete Girder and Slab Bridges of varying spans

Buried Prefabricated Structures

SPECS designs and supplies modular, three-sided structures for rapid construction of bridges, culverts, tunnels and environmental impact-avoidance crossings. Each system is custom designed and manufactured to meet specific site requirements. Prefabricated units are shipped to the jobsite via flatbed truck and installed by a crane. Typical installations are completed in a single day. Backfill and compaction can begin immediately. Footings can be precast or cast-in-place, strip footings or slab, pile caps or pedestal walls.

Buried structures offer reduced long-term maintenance by eliminating the bridge deck, which presents a more economical long-term roadway maintenance obligation. Clear span structures eliminate the potential for debris capture at the pier.

Precast Concrete Arch Structure

Arch culverts offer both the open-area benefits of a rectangular box culvert as well as the structural load-carrying capacity of an arch structure. The arch shape provides the most efficient and cost-effective structural cross section, while the vertical side walls of the arch-box shape result in greater open area for increased hydraulic clearance. SPECS’ three-sided structure can be set on shallow or pile-supported strip foundations to avoid disturbing wetlands and streams. With a variety of span and rise combinations from 12 feet to 52 feet, the SPECS three-sided arch structures offer speed of construction, environmental avoidance, cost savings compared to conventional box or bridge construction and minimized long-term maintenance.

Corrugated Steel Plate Structures

Corrugated steel structures are a cost-effective, durable buried structure solution. They are shipped to the jobsite in bundles of stacked corrugated steel plates, which are easily removed with light construction equipment. Different corrugation profiles allow spans ranging from 6 ft to 80 ft. The deep corrugations offer nine times the stiffness of conventional structural plate, allowing it to withstand heavy loading and span greater distances. A variety of standard geometric configurations are available, as well as custom shapes designed specifically for your site.   Prefabricated structures offer a fast installation and are all designed for your custom site conditions. Some common design conditions that can be accommodated are listed below.
  • Skewed ends, radius or tangent channel alignments
  • AREMA, FAA, and AASHTO LRFD design codes 
  • Lateral pipe penetration or inspection portals, full-section skylights or maintenance hatches
  • Tall vertical clearances for tunnels
  • Live Loads including Cooper E-80, Permit loading, HL-93, airport as well as extreme Dead Loads from high-fill configurations and seismic loading

Precast Box Culverts

SPECS has 3- and 4-sided box culvert options that range from 4 feet to 40 feet in span. The 4-sided structures can be made in two pieces to maximize the lay length and minimize the number of joints, as well as offering up to a 16-foot rise.
